Polyethylenimine, Branched, Mw 600 (bPEI 600)
CAS Number:
9002-98-6
In stock
Branched Polyethylenimine, Mw 600 (bPEI 600) is highly branched liquid water soluble polyamine with high cationic charge density. bPEI 600 contains primary, secondary, and tertiary amine groups in approximately 25/50/25 ratio.
Industrially, branched polyethylenimine (bPEI) have extensive applications as an auxiliary agent intensifying manufacturing processes and improving quality of the final products. They are widely used in: paper-making, water treatment, detergents, adhesives, and cosmetics. In research, they are extensively investigated as non-viral vector carriers.

Density:
1.029-1.038
Molecular Weight:
600
Solubility:
Water at all molecular weights, lower alcohols, glycols and THF.
Viscosity:
500-2500 cps
